Shiv is a village in Sakri tehsil in Dhule district of Maharashtra State, India. It is located 96 kilometres (60 mi) from sub district headquarter and 96 kilometres (60 mi) from district headquarter. The village is administrated by Sarpanch an elected representative of the village as per Panchayati raj (India).[1]

DemographyEdit

As of 2009, The village has a total number of 253 houses and a population of 1223 of which 605 are males while 618 are females. According to the report published by Census India in 2011, out of the total population of the village 0 people are from Schedule Caste and 1212 are from Schedule Tribes Caste.[1]
